As a Sustainable Sourcing Manager - Polymers, you will play a critical role in driving our company's commitment to sustainability by identifying, evaluating, and sourcing sustainable materials and suppliers. You will work closely with our cross-functional product development teams to integrate sustainability considerations into our sourcing strategies and decision-making processes. You will be responsible for developing and implementing strategies to source eco-friendly polymers, fostering relationships with suppliers, and ensuring adherence to our sustainability goals. Your expertise and dedication will be crucial in supporting our commitment to reducing the environmental impact of our products through responsible sourcing practices.
Key Responsibilities:
Research and identify sustainable polymers and suppliers that align with our company's environmental goals and product needs across multiple categories (toys, dolls, plush, collectibles, etc.)
Develop and drive sustainable material implementation strategies that align with the company's goals and objectives.
Alongside sourcing colleagues, coll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and product material requirements, allowing for the ideal selection of sustainable alternatives.
Conduct thorough assessments of supplier capabilities, performance, and sustainability credentials to ensure adherence to our ethical and environmental standards.
Monitor market trends and developments in the sustainable polymer field, staying informed about new technologies and advancements in both materials and processes.
Collaborate with the internal sustainability team to track and report key performance indicators related to sustainable polymer sourcing as they contribute to the company's overall sustainability initiatives.
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in Polymer Science, Materials Science, Engineering, Chemistry, or a related field.
5+ years of proven experience in the polymer industry, material sourcing, supply chain, or a related field.
Comprehensive knowledge of sustainable polymer materials, related production processes, and their environmental impact.
Familiarity with industry certifications, standards, and regulations related to sustainable sourcing and environmental sustainability.
Strong negotiation skills and the ability to build and maintain relationships with suppliers based on transparency and mutual sustainability goals.
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ities, with a strategic mindset focused on achieving sustainable procurement objectives.
Effective communication and collaboration skills to work with cross-functional teams and external partners.
Passion for sustainability and a deep commitment to reducing environmental impact through responsible sourcing practices.
